Expert Guide: Using Net Income to Calculate Gross Profit Margin

Gross profit margin is one of the most important profitability measures in finance, but in real-world analysis you do not always have a clean gross profit line available. Small private companies, startup dashboards, summary lender reports, management packages, and quick investor updates often provide revenue and net income first, while the intermediate lines on the income statement are missing or compressed. In that situation, professionals sometimes use net income as the starting point to estimate gross profit margin by adding back the expenses that sit between gross profit and net income.

This process is useful, but it must be done carefully. Gross profit margin and net profit margin are not interchangeable. Gross profit margin tells you how efficiently a business turns sales into gross profit after direct costs, usually cost of goods sold. Net income, by contrast, is the final profit after operating expenses, depreciation, interest, taxes, and sometimes one-time gains or losses. To move from net income back to gross profit, you need to reconstruct those removed layers.

At a high level, the reverse calculation works like this: start with net income, add back operating expenses, interest expense, and income taxes, then adjust for any unusual items that should not be included. The resulting amount is an estimate of gross profit. Once estimated gross profit is known, divide it by revenue to calculate gross profit margin.

The Core Formula

The direct formula for gross profit margin is:

Gross Profit Margin = (Revenue – Cost of Goods Sold) / Revenue

When cost of goods sold is not available but net income is, the reverse engineering formula becomes:

Estimated Gross Profit = Net Income + Operating Expenses + Interest Expense + Taxes + Other Add-backs – Other Deductions

Estimated Gross Profit Margin = Estimated Gross Profit / Revenue

This is an estimate because net income can include non-operating items, one-time events, and accounting adjustments that do not belong in gross profit. Still, when applied thoughtfully, it can provide a highly useful directional metric.

Why Analysts Use Net Income as the Starting Point

  • Incomplete reporting: Internal management summaries often provide top-line sales and bottom-line earnings but omit cost details.
  • Private company analysis: Small firms may not publish full multi-step income statements every period.
  • Quick valuation screening: Investors sometimes need a rough margin estimate before deeper due diligence.
  • Credit review: Lenders compare margin trends to determine whether profits are being driven by product economics or expense control.
  • Scenario planning: Founders may want to understand how much room exists between gross profit and final net earnings.

Step by Step Method

  1. Collect revenue for the same reporting period. Revenue must align with the period used for net income, such as monthly, quarterly, or annual.
  2. Identify net income. This is usually the final line on the income statement after taxes.
  3. Add back operating expenses. This typically includes selling, general and administrative expenses, marketing, rent, payroll outside direct production, software, and overhead.
  4. Add back interest expense. Financing costs reduce net income but do not belong to gross profit.
  5. Add back income taxes. Taxes are below operating profit and must be reversed to reach gross profit.
  6. Review unusual items. If net income includes gains from asset sales, legal settlements, investment income, or one-time charges, adjust them to avoid distorting gross margin.
  7. Divide the estimated gross profit by revenue. Multiply by 100 to express it as a percentage.
Important: You cannot calculate a reliable gross profit margin from net income alone. You need enough supporting expense detail to add back the costs that sit below gross profit. The more detailed the income statement, the more credible the estimate.

Worked Example

Suppose a company reports the following quarterly figures:

  • Revenue: $500,000
  • Net income: $60,000
  • Operating expenses: $110,000
  • Interest expense: $10,000
  • Income taxes: $20,000

Estimated gross profit is calculated as:

$60,000 + $110,000 + $10,000 + $20,000 = $200,000

Estimated gross profit margin is:

$200,000 / $500,000 = 40%

This means the business retains about forty cents of gross profit for each dollar of revenue before operating costs, financing, and taxes are deducted.

How Gross Profit Margin Differs from Net Profit Margin

One of the most common errors in business planning is confusing gross profit margin with net profit margin. Gross profit margin focuses on direct costs tied to producing or purchasing what is sold. Net profit margin is much broader and incorporates the full expense structure of the business. Two companies can have the same gross margin but very different net income if one carries heavy overhead, debt service, or tax costs.

Metric Formula What It Measures Best Use
Gross Profit Margin (Revenue – COGS) / Revenue Profitability after direct production or purchase costs Pricing power, product economics, inventory efficiency
Operating Margin Operating Income / Revenue Profitability after operating overhead Management efficiency and scale leverage
Net Profit Margin Net Income / Revenue Final bottom-line profitability Overall business performance and investor return potential

Real Statistics: Typical Gross Margin Levels by Industry

Industry context matters. A forty percent gross margin can be excellent in one sector and weak in another. Public market and sector research commonly show software businesses with very high gross margins, while retail and distribution businesses operate on much thinner product spreads. The numbers below are broad illustrative ranges commonly discussed in financial analysis and market commentary.

Industry Typical Gross Margin Range Net Margin Range Often Seen Interpretation
Software and SaaS 70% to 85% 5% to 25% High gross margins reflect low incremental delivery cost, but growth spending can suppress net income.
Consumer Retail 25% to 45% 2% to 10% Moderate product margins are often narrowed by rent, labor, returns, and marketing.
Manufacturing 20% to 40% 3% to 12% Material costs and production efficiency heavily influence gross margin.
Food and Grocery 20% to 35% 1% to 5% Thin net margins are common even when gross margin appears stable.
Wholesale Distribution 15% to 30% 2% to 8% Scale and purchasing terms drive competitiveness.

These ranges show why reverse estimating gross profit margin can be helpful. If a company in wholesale appears to have an implied gross margin of 68%, that result is a clear signal to review the inputs because something may be misclassified or omitted.

When the Reverse Calculation Works Best

  • When the business has a clean multi-step income statement.
  • When one-time gains and losses are separately disclosed.
  • When depreciation and amortization are clearly placed within operating expenses and treated consistently.
  • When the reporting period is stable and seasonality is understood.
  • When the business model is straightforward, such as subscription software, retail, or product manufacturing.

When You Should Be Cautious

  • Mixed operating models: Companies with products, services, licensing, and financing revenue can blur the line between direct and indirect costs.
  • Non-operating income: Investment gains can inflate net income and overstate estimated gross profit if not removed.
  • Restructuring charges: Special charges can depress net income even though they do not reflect normal gross performance.
  • Inventory write-downs: These may be included in cost of goods sold or below gross profit depending on reporting policy.
  • Tax anomalies: Deferred tax changes can make tax expense unlike the normal cash tax burden.

Common Mistakes to Avoid

  1. Using net margin instead of gross margin. They answer different questions.
  2. Forgetting interest and taxes. These must usually be added back to reconstruct gross profit.
  3. Ignoring one-time items. Extraordinary gains and losses can meaningfully distort the estimate.
  4. Mixing periods. Do not compare annual revenue with quarterly net income.
  5. Overlooking COGS hidden in operating expenses. Some small businesses classify direct labor or freight inconsistently.

How Investors and Managers Use the Result

An estimated gross profit margin is valuable because it helps separate product economics from overhead structure. If gross margin is strong but net income is weak, management may need to control operating expenses rather than change pricing. If both gross margin and net margin are weak, the company may have a deeper issue with sourcing, production, discounting, or customer mix.

Managers often use this analysis to answer practical questions such as:

  • Are direct costs rising faster than revenue?
  • Do we have enough pricing power to absorb inflation?
  • Is our problem in sales efficiency, overhead, or product-level profitability?
  • Should we renegotiate vendors, redesign products, or raise prices?
  • How does our margin compare with peers?

Best Practices for Better Accuracy

  • Use the same accounting basis across all numbers, either accrual or cash, but not both.
  • Document which expenses are direct and which are indirect.
  • Exclude clearly non-recurring items when the goal is to estimate normalized gross margin.
  • Compare your estimated gross margin with historical company trends and peer benchmarks.
  • Reconcile the estimate to the full income statement whenever a detailed version becomes available.

Final Takeaway

Using net income to calculate gross profit margin is a practical workaround when full cost of goods sold data is unavailable. The process is not magic, and it is not a substitute for a complete income statement, but it is a credible analytical method when you have revenue plus enough expense detail to rebuild the missing layers. By starting with net income, adding back operating expenses, financing costs, taxes, and carefully chosen adjustments, you can estimate gross profit and then calculate gross profit margin with useful precision.

As with any reverse-engineered metric, context matters. Compare the result with historical performance, industry ranges, and the company’s business model. If the estimate looks implausible, the issue is often not the formula itself but the classification of expenses or the presence of one-time items. Used responsibly, this approach can help business owners, lenders, analysts, and investors make faster, better-informed profitability decisions.
